If an inmate is released on the weekend, they should be released at the time specified by the correctional facility or the court. The exact release time can vary depending on different factors, such as the policies and procedures of the institution, the type of offense committed, and any conditions or restrictions attached to the release.
It is important for the inmate or their legal representative to consult with the appropriate authorities to determine the exact time of release and any additional requirements or obligations.
For example, if an inmate is granted weekend release by a judge, they may be required to report back to the facility at a specific time on the following Monday.
